Making The Most Of Your Final Year In Sixth Form

As students reach their final year in sixth form, there is a mix of excitement, anticipation, and perhaps a bit of anxiety as they prepare for the next stage in their academic journey This period is crucial for many reasons, as it marks the culmination of years of hard work and dedication in pursuit of academic excellence With university applications looming and final exams on the horizon, it is important for students to make the most of their final year in sixth form to ensure a smooth transition to higher education or the workforce.

One of the key priorities for students in their final year of sixth form is university applications This is a daunting process that requires careful planning, research, and organization to ensure success Students should start researching potential universities and courses early on in the academic year to determine the best fit for their interests, career goals, and academic abilities They should also begin drafting their personal statement, seeking guidance and feedback from teachers, mentors, and peers to ensure that it showcases their strengths, achievements, and aspirations.

In addition to university applications, students in their final year of sixth form must also focus on their academic performance Final exams can be stressful and demanding, so it is essential for students to establish a study routine, set realistic goals, and seek support from teachers and tutors to help them prepare effectively Time management is crucial during this period, as students juggle exam revision, coursework deadlines, and university interviews By staying organized and disciplined, students can ensure that they achieve their academic objectives and secure the grades they need to progress to the next stage of their education.
